Quasivacuum solar neutrino oscillations [PDF]
We discuss in detail solar neutrino oscillations with δm^2/E in the range [10^-10,10^-7] eV^2/MeV. In this range, which interpolates smoothly between the so-called ``just-so'' and ``Mikheyev-Smirnov-Wolfenstein'' oscillation regimes, neutrino flavor transitions are increasingly affected by matter effects as δm^2/E increases.
